What is an assistant recording engineer?

Assistant Recording Engineers are entry-level professionals in a recording studio who support the lead or head recording engineer during recording sessions. Their responsibilities typically include setting up microphones, managing cables, operating recording equipment, keeping detailed session notes, and ensuring the studio runs smoothly. They often help maintain studio equipment and may also handle some basic editing or mixing tasks. This role is a key stepping stone for those aspiring to become full-fledged recording engineers. Strong technical knowledge, attention to detail, and good interpersonal skills are important in this position.

What is the difference between Assistant Recording Engineer vs Recording Engineer?

AspectAssistant Recording EngineerRecording Engineer
CredentialsTypically an associate degree or certification in audio engineeringUsually a bachelor's degree in audio engineering or related field
Work EnvironmentSupports recording sessions, sets up equipment, and assists senior engineersLeads recording sessions, makes technical decisions, and oversees the recording process
ResponsibilitiesAssists with equipment setup, maintains session documentation, and handles basic editingRecords, mixes, and masters audio tracks, ensuring sound quality and artistic vision

The main difference between an Assistant Recording Engineer and a Recording Engineer lies in their responsibilities and experience level. Assistants support the technical setup and basic tasks, while Recording Engineers take the lead in capturing and producing the final sound. Both roles require technical knowledge, but the Recording Engineer has more advanced skills and decision-making authority.

What are some common challenges faced by assistant recording engineers, and how can they be managed effectively?

Assistant Recording Engineers often encounter challenges such as managing tight recording schedules, troubleshooting technical issues on the fly, and ensuring clear communication between artists, producers, and lead engineers. To handle these effectively, it's important to develop strong organizational skills, remain adaptable under pressure, and maintain a proactive approach to problem-solving. Building a solid understanding of studio equipment and workflows will also help you anticipate issues before they arise, making you a valuable asset to the team.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assistant recording engineer?

To thrive as an Assistant Recording Engineer, you need a solid understanding of audio engineering principles, signal flow, and basic music production, often supported by a relevant degree or technical training. Familiarity with digital audio workstations (DAWs) like Pro Tools, studio hardware, and audio interfaces is essential, and certifications in audio software can be advantageous. Strong communication, attention to detail, and a collaborative attitude help you effectively support lead engineers and artists. These skills ensure smooth recording sessions, high-quality audio capture, and a productive studio environment.
